Lunch Bunch
Free Lunches for Kids (Ages 2–18) Tuesdays & Wednesdays, July 8 - 30, 11:30 AM - 12:30 PM Join us at the Acton Public Library in Old Saybrook for the ''LUNCH BUNCH'' Summer Food Program! This free lunch program provides nutritious meals to children and teens (ages 2–18) in the community. Come enjoy a delicious, free lunch and meet new friends this summer. No registration required – just stop by and enjoy! This program was made possible by the Old Saybrook Public Health Nursing Board and meals were donated by local restaurants.

Mastering the Art of Preserving Your Harvest
Preserve the taste of the season all year round with our ''Preserving the Harvest'' workshop! Get ready to say goodbye to wasted produce and hello to a pantry full of delicious, homemade preserves! In this class, we'll teach you the ins and outs of pickling, canning, freezing, and drying so you can turn your bountiful harvest into long-lasting, flavorful treats. From cucumbers to tomatoes, and herbs to fruits, we'll show you how to keep your harvest fresh and delicious. In this hands-on workshop, we'll cover: Pros and cons of each preservation method Variety of veggies, fruits, and herbs that are commonly grown at home and found at local farm stands & farmers' markets Demonstrations on how to naturally make pickles, sauerkraut, or kimchi Standards of cleanliness and equipment necessary for each method Quick methods for those short on time When and where to pick and buy produce Techniques for preserving texture and taste Hanging to dry in open air, building a solar dehydrator, and using a store-bought food dehydrator Take-away recipes and links to resources Don't let your hard work go to waste, reserve your spot now and join us in this class to give you the confidence and skills you need to enjoy your harvest all year round. Presented by Mark Gostkiewicz of Tri Gable Lea Farm LLC.
